Cardiac Rehabilitation
Cardiac Rehab heart and vascular studies health and lifestyleCardiac Rehab is a program designed to help you recover from different kinds of heart surgeries or a heart attack. This is a monitored program supervised by nurses and overseen by a doctor. Cardiac Rehab gives you information on healthy lifestyle changes, dietary alterations, and risk factor modifications. We are available five days a week with adjustable time schedules. We want to take care of you and help you learn more, stay close to home, and get the services you need. Decatur County Hospital offers many different heart and vascular related studies. We do stress test five days a week and specialize in nuclear medicine cardiolytes on Fridays. Iowa Mobile Diagnostic (IMD) comes to do vascular studies on Tuesday's and echocardiograms on Thursday's. These studies include: carotid artery studies, venous and abdominal duplex studies, and arterial studies. For more information, contact Julie Parmer at 641-446-2285.

Radiology
Diagnostic imaging, CT Scanning, New Didgital Mammography coming soon, MRI, Nuclear Medicine are all services provided at DCH. Our images are all interpreted by Diagnostic Imaging Associates, the Mercy Hospital Radiologist group, with 24/7 coverage for emergency readings. Our Technologists have 75+ years of experience, are ARRT registered, and certified by the State of Iowa in CT. The Mammography has been certified by the State for 19 years.
